The cheapest way to get from Woodend to Gisborne is to drive which costs $3 - $5 and takes 15 min.
The fastest way to get from Woodend to Gisborne is to bus which takes 15 min and costs $1 - $11.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Woodend Station/Station St station and arriving at Gisborne Town Centre/Aitken St. Services depart twice a week, and operate Friday and Saturday. The journey takes approximately 15 min.
The distance between Woodend and Gisborne is 17 km. The road distance is 18.3 km.
The best way to get from Woodend to Gisborne without a car is to bus which takes 15 min and costs $1 - $11.
The bus from Woodend Station/Station St to Gisborne Town Centre/Aitken St takes 15 min including transfers and departs twice a week.
Woodend to Gisborne bus services, operated by V-Line Buses, depart from Woodend Station/Station St.
Woodend to Gisborne bus services, operated by V-Line Buses, arrive at Gisborne Town Centre/Aitken St station.
Yes, the driving distance between Woodend to Gisborne is 18 km. It takes approximately 15 min to drive from Woodend to Gisborne.
